Ex-Attorney Tom Girardi Hospitalized Ahead Mental Fitness Hearing

News summary

Tom Girardi, the 85-year-old former attorney convicted of wire fraud for a $15 million Ponzi scheme, was hospitalized due to liver dysfunction and missed a scheduled court hearing to discuss his mental health evaluation. Girardi underwent a six-week cognitive assessment at FMC Butner, a federal medical facility for inmates with special health needs, to determine if his mental decline warrants placement in a care facility rather than prison. Prosecutors seek a 14-year prison sentence, while his defense argues for lifelong care in a medical facility based on his cognitive impairment. The U.S. Bureau of Prisons submitted a 30-page evaluation that does not recommend further testing, and prosecutors contend that Girardi's mental condition does not justify hospitalization. The court hearing was postponed, with the judge expected to reschedule it and later set a sentencing date once Girardi's mental health status is clarified. The case highlights the legal and medical complexities in sentencing an elderly defendant with significant health issues.
